It’s almost time for the return of the Kentucky State Fair in Louisville and Kentucky Agriculture Commissioner Jonathan Shell says everyone should make the trek to Louisville at least once to experience the fun.
He says there’s some dates to keep in mind if you were thinking of attending—and he hopes you are—starting with the opening day breakfast in the morning August 20, recognizing Ag. leaders and elected officials from across the commonwealth.
There’s a full slate of events on deck for the state fair and Shell gave a quick rundown of what to expect.
The state fair takes place from August 20 through August 30 and there will be fair rides, Ag. shows, concerts, grandstand events, tons of food and fellowship. Commissioner Shell says at the heart of it all is the spirit of community and agriculture, and it should never be forgotten.
